ODOT/AGC Recommendation

Create a more accurate scoring system that is representative of performance.– Broaden rating categories and weigh scoring based

on importance and risk– Eliminate the rolling average

Improve performance through communication with contractors and corrective action plan.

Develop progressively tiered consequences for poor performance.

Contractor Performance Evaluation Form

Everybody starts with an average score and goes up or down based on performance −Average score equals zero

5 categories will be evaluated individually and cumulatively – Management

– Safety

– Administration

– Regulations

– Workforce and Small Business Equity Program

Scoring Matrix

The Project Manager will score each of the 5 evaluation categories as well as total score. The scores will then fall into one of 3 performance levels.

There is an additional text box that offers room for additional information not represented in the evaluation that can increase or decrease contractor score.

Scores remain active for three years.

Performance Level 1 (PL1)Minimum score allowed by category

(Acceptable Level – no action required)

Category Score

Management > -8

Safety > -8

Administration > -9

Regulations > -6

Workforce and Small Business Equity Programs

> -6

Project Total > -28

Performance Level 2 (PL2)Minimum score allowed by category

Category Score(Between)

Management -8 to -11

Safety -8 to -10

Administration -9 to -12

Regulations -6 to -7

Workforce and Small Business Equity Programs

-6 to -7

Project Total -28 to -38

PL2 Action PlanOccurrence PL2 Action

First Mandatory Meeting with PM

Second Phone Call or Meeting with SCME

Third Mandatory Meeting with SCME

Fourth Mandatory 3 month prequalification suspension requiring corrective action plan 30 days prior to end of suspension.

Each Subsequent Occurrence

Doubles previous length of suspension (6, 12, 24 months etc.)

Performance Level 3 (PL3)Minimum score allowed by category

Category Score(Between)

Management < -11

Safety < -10

Administration < -12

Regulations < -7

Workforce and Small Business Equity Programs

< -7

Project Total < -38

PL3 Action PlanOccurrence PL3 Action

First Phone Call or Meeting with SCME

Second Mandatory Meeting with SCME

Third Mandatory 3 month prequalification suspension requiring corrective action plan 30 days prior to end of suspension.

Fourth Mandatory 6 month prequalification suspension requiring corrective action plan 30 days prior to end of suspension.

Each Subsequent Occurrence

Doubles previous length of suspension (6, 12, 24 months etc.)

Evaluation Form Process

• Annual Reviews done on the anniversary of the Notice to Proceed.

• Final Reviews done within 60 days of 2nd Note.• Construction Section will send out reminder

emails with correct form attached.• Contractors Feedback form only needs to be

sent to Contractor when final evaluation is completed.

• Only wait 15 days for Contractor’s response.
